WeGIA v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) via endpoint 'adicionar_especie.php' parameter 'especie'

CVE-2025-53930

Description

WeGIA is an open source web manager with a focus on the Portuguese language and charitable institutions. A Stored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ability was identified in the adicionar_especie.php endpoint of the WeGIA application prior to version 3.4.5. This vulnerability allows attackers to inject malicious scripts into the especie parameter. The injected scripts are stored on the server and executed automatically whenever the affected page is accessed by users, posing a significant security risk. Version 3.4.5 fixes the issue.
